Understanding High-Performance Gasketing Materials

The effectiveness of any industrial seal is entirely dependent on the material used. In high-stakes applications, standard materials often fail under the stress of extreme temperatures, aggressive chemicals, or intense pressure cycling. This is where advanced solutions, such as those made from expanded Polytetrafluoroethylene (ePTFE), truly shine. ePTFE is a highly versatile and durable fluoropolymer known for its exceptional chemical resistance (it is virtually inert), thermal stability, and low-stress sealing capabilities. This combination makes it indispensable for creating seals that maintain integrity over long service periods, drastically reducing the risk of costly failures and unscheduled maintenance.

One prime example of this technology in action is the eptfe gasket. These specialized gaskets are critical in sealing flanges where media purity and leak prevention are paramount. ePTFE material conforms effectively to irregularities in the flange face, creating a tight, reliable seal even at lower bolt loads, which can be crucial for glass-lined or fragile piping systems. Its exceptional compressibility and creep resistance make it a superior choice over conventional PTFE, ensuring the seal remains robust under sustained operation.

Optimizing Reliability with Advanced Sealing Technology

Choosing the correct sealing solution is a nuanced decision that involves analyzing the specific application parameters: temperature range, media aggressiveness, pressure rating, and flange material. A failure in a single gasket can lead to process shutdown, environmental fines, and significant financial losses. Therefore, investing in high-quality, certified sealing components is not merely a cost—it is a critical investment in long-term reliability and safety.

Key benefits of selecting materials like ePTFE include:

  • Universal Chemical Compatibility: Suitable for almost all media across the full 0–14 pH range.
  • Thermal Stability: Operates effectively across a vast temperature spectrum, from cryogenic up to 315°C.
  • High Purity: Ideal for pharmaceutical and food/beverage applications where contamination must be avoided.
  • Reduced Product Loss: Minimizes fugitive emissions, safeguarding both the product and the environment.
